Raspberry Pi kezdőknek: az első lépések a sikeres projekthez

Üdvözöllek a Raspberry Pi izgalmas világában! Ha valaha is gondolkodtál azon, hogy belevágj a barkácsolásba, az elektronikába vagy a programozásba egy kicsi, ám annál sokoldalúbb számítógép segítségével, akkor a Raspberry Pi a tökéletes választás számodra. Ez a cikk egy átfogó útmutató a teljesen kezdőknek, hogy magabiztosan tehessék meg az első lépéseket, és sikeresen indíthassák el első projektjeiket.

Mi az a Raspberry Pi és miért pont ez?

A Raspberry Pi egy hitelkártya méretű, alacsony költségű, egypaneles számítógép (SBC), amelyet a Raspberry Pi Foundation hozott létre azzal a céllal, hogy a számítástechnikai oktatást és a digitális alkotást népszerűsítse. Először 2012-ben jelent meg, és azóta generációk jöttek létre belőle, egyre nagyobb teljesítménnyel és sokoldalúsággal. A kicsi méret ellenére egy teljes értékű számítógépről beszélünk, amely képes futtatni operációs rendszereket (leggyakrabban valamilyen Linux disztribúciót), böngészni az interneten, irodai feladatokat végezni, vagy akár komplexebb programokat is futtatni.

Miért érdemes belevágni?

  • Költséghatékony: Egy teljes értékű számítógéphez képest rendkívül olcsón juthatsz hozzá, ami csökkenti a belépési küszöböt.
  • Sokoldalúság: A médiaközponttól a biztonsági kamerán át az otthoni automatizálás agyáig, a lehetőségek szinte végtelenek. A GPIO (General Purpose Input/Output) pinek révén könnyedén összekapcsolható szenzorokkal, motorokkal és más elektronikai alkatrészekkel.
  • Közösségi támogatás: Hatalmas és aktív online közösség áll mögötte. Számtalan fórum, blog, oktatóanyag és videó érhető el, amelyek segítenek a problémák megoldásában és új ötletek felfedezésében.
  • Tanulás: Kiváló eszköz a programozás (különösen a Python), az elektronika és a Linux alapjainak elsajátítására.
  • Kompakt méret: Kis helyen is elfér, könnyen beépíthető meglévő rendszerekbe vagy saját, egyedi dobozokba.

Az első lépések: Mire lesz szükséged?

Mielőtt belevágnál az első projektedbe, össze kell szedned néhány alapvető eszközt. Ne ijedj meg, a legtöbb valószínűleg már megvan otthon, vagy könnyen beszerezhető.

1. A megfelelő Raspberry Pi modell kiválasztása

Jelenleg több modell is kapható, a leggyakoribbak a Raspberry Pi 4 Model B, Raspberry Pi 3 Model B+, és a kisebb, energiahatékonyabb Zero modellek. Kezdőknek a Raspberry Pi 4 Model B ajánlott, mivel ez a leggyorsabb és leginkább jövőbiztos modell, 2GB, 4GB vagy 8GB RAM-mal kapható változatokban. A több RAM mindig előny, főleg, ha böngészni vagy több feladatot szeretnél egyszerre futtatni.

2. Alapvető kiegészítők

  • Tápegység: A Raspberry Pi modelleknek stabil és megfelelő áramellátásra van szükségük. A Pi 4-hez USB-C csatlakozós, minimum 3A-es tápegység javasolt. Ne spórolj ezen, a nem megfelelő tápellátás stabilitási problémákhoz vezethet!
  • MicroSD kártya: Ez lesz a Raspberry Pi „merevlemeze”, ahol az operációs rendszer és az összes adat tárolódik. Legalább 16 GB-os, Class 10 vagy U1 (UHS Speed Class 1) besorolású kártyát javaslok a gyors adatelérés érdekében. Egy 32 GB-os kártyával már kényelmesen dolgozhatsz.
  • Tok (opcionális, de ajánlott): Egy egyszerű tok védi a Pi-t a fizikai sérülésektől és a statikus elektromosságtól. Sok tok beépített ventilátorral vagy passzív hűtéssel is rendelkezik, ami hasznos lehet, mivel a Pi 4 terhelés alatt hajlamos melegedni.
  • HDMI kábel: A Pi kimeneti portjai micro-HDMI (Pi 4 esetén) vagy standard HDMI (régebbi modelleknél). Szükséged lesz egy megfelelő kábelre a monitorhoz való csatlakozáshoz.
  • USB-s billentyűzet és egér: Az első beállításokhoz és a hagyományos számítógépes használathoz elengedhetetlenek. Később, ha a Pi fej nélküli szerverként működik, már nem lesz rájuk feltétlenül szükség.
  • Monitor vagy TV: Bármilyen HDMI bemenettel rendelkező kijelző megteszi.
  • Ethernet kábel vagy Wi-Fi adapter: A legtöbb modern Pi modell beépített Wi-Fi-vel és Ethernet porttal rendelkezik. Ha régebbi modeled van, vagy stabilabb vezetékes kapcsolatra vágysz, egy Ethernet kábel jól jöhet.

Az operációs rendszer telepítése: a „szív” beültetése

A Raspberry Pi-hez a legelterjedtebb operációs rendszer a Raspberry Pi OS (korábbi nevén Raspbian), amely a Debian Linuxon alapul. Léteznek más operációs rendszerek is, például Kodi alapú médiaközpont rendszerek (LibreELEC, OSMC), vagy emulátorok (RetroPie), de kezdőknek a Raspberry Pi OS a legjobb választás.

Lépésről lépésre:

  1. Töltsd le az Imager szoftvert: Látogass el a Raspberry Pi hivatalos weboldalára, és töltsd le a Raspberry Pi Imager nevű programot. Ez egy ingyenes, felhasználóbarát eszköz, amellyel könnyedén felírhatod az operációs rendszert az SD kártyára. Elérhető Windowsra, macOS-re és Ubuntu-ra is.
  2. Helyezd be az SD kártyát: Dugd be az SD kártyát (egy SD kártyaolvasó segítségével) a számítógépedbe.
  3. Indítsd el az Imager-t:
    • Válaszd ki az operációs rendszert: Kattints a „Choose OS” (Operációs rendszer kiválasztása) gombra. Itt a „Raspberry Pi OS (32-bit)” vagy a „Raspberry Pi OS (64-bit)” az ajánlott, ha a Pi 4-et használod. A 64-bites verzió jobban kihasználja a hardvert.
    • Válaszd ki az SD kártyát: Kattints a „Choose Storage” (Tároló kiválasztása) gombra, és válaszd ki a megfelelő SD kártyát. **Légy rendkívül óvatos, hogy a megfelelő meghajtót válaszd ki, mert a folyamat során minden adat törlődik róla!**
    • Beállítások (opcionális, de ajánlott): Kattints a „Settings” (Beállítások) ikonra (gyakran egy fogaskerék jel). Itt előre beállíthatod a Wi-Fi-t, a felhasználónevet és jelszót, az SSH engedélyezését, és a területi beállításokat. Ez nagyban megkönnyíti az első indítást, mivel nem kell billentyűzetet és monitort csatlakoztatnod (ún. „headless” beállítás).
    • Írás indítása: Kattints a „Write” (Írás) gombra. A program letölti az operációs rendszert, és felírja az SD kártyára. Ez eltarthat néhány percig, az internet sebességétől és az SD kártya írási sebességétől függően.
  4. Biztonságos eltávolítás: Amikor az Imager jelzi, hogy a művelet befejeződött, távolítsd el biztonságosan az SD kártyát a számítógépből.

Első indítás és alapvető konfiguráció

Most jöhet a legizgalmasabb rész: az első bekapcsolás!

  1. Helyezd be a telepített SD kártyát a Raspberry Pi erre kijelölt foglalatába.
  2. Csatlakoztasd a billentyűzetet és az egeret az USB portokhoz.
  3. Csatlakoztasd a HDMI kábelt a Pi-hez és a monitorhoz/TV-hez.
  4. Végül csatlakoztasd a tápegységet. A Pi azonnal bekapcsol, nincs külön bekapcsoló gomb.

Ha mindent jól csináltál, rövid időn belül megjelenik a Raspberry Pi OS indítóképernyője. Ha nem állítottad be előre az Imagerben a felhasználónevet és jelszót, egy kezdeti telepítővarázsló fogad, amely végigvezet a Wi-Fi beállításon, jelszó megadásán, területi beállításokon és a rendszer frissítésén. Ne hagyd ki a rendszerfrissítést, ez rendkívül fontos a biztonság és a stabilitás szempontjából!

Miután mindezzel végeztél, a Raspberry Pi OS grafikus felülete fogad. Ez nagyon hasonlít a hagyományos asztali operációs rendszerekhez (pl. Windows vagy macOS), így viszonylag könnyen kezelhető. Érdemes megismerkedni a menüvel, a fájlkezelővel és a böngészővel.

A terminál ereje

Bár van grafikus felület, a Raspberry Pi igazi ereje a Linux alapú operációs rendszerben és a terminálban rejlik. Ne ijedj meg tőle, alapvető parancsokkal sokat tehetsz!

  • Nyiss meg egy terminált (általában egy fekete ikon a felső sávon).
  • sudo apt update: Ez a parancs frissíti a csomaglistát, vagyis a Raspberry Pi tudni fogja, milyen új szoftverek vagy frissítések érhetők el.
  • sudo apt upgrade: Ez a parancs telepíti az összes elérhető frissítést és új szoftververziót a rendszerre. Mindig futtasd le ezt a két parancsot rendszeresen!
  • ls: Kilistázza az aktuális könyvtár tartalmát.
  • cd [könyvtárnév]: Belép egy adott könyvtárba.
  • pwd: Kiírja az aktuális könyvtár elérési útját.

Sikeres projektek kezdőknek: ötletgyűjtő

Miután megismerkedtél az alapokkal, ideje belevágni valami izgalmasba! Íme néhány kezdőbarát Raspberry Pi projekt ötlet:

1. Médiaközpont (Kodi)

Alakítsd át a Raspberry Pi-t egy teljes értékű médiaközponttá! Telepíts olyan szoftvereket, mint a Kodi (korábbi nevén XBMC), vagy használj erre optimalizált operációs rendszereket, mint az OSMC vagy a LibreELEC. Csatlakoztasd a TV-hez, és streamelhetsz videókat, zenét, képeket a hálózatodról vagy külső tárolókról. Egy remek alternatíva a drága okos TV boxoknak.

2. Reklámblokkoló szerver (Pi-hole)

Felejtsd el a zavaró online reklámokat az egész hálózatodon! A Pi-hole egy DNS-alapú reklám- és nyomkövető blokkoló, amelyet könnyedén futtathatsz a Raspberry Pi-n. Miután beállítottad, minden eszköz (PC, telefon, tablet, okos TV) a hálózatodon, amely a Pi-hole-t használja DNS-szerverként, reklámmentes lesz. Nagyon hatékony és egyszerűen telepíthető, rengeteg online útmutatóval.

3. Retro játékkonzol (RetroPie)

Hozzád már a régi, kedvenc NES, SNES, Sega Mega Drive vagy PlayStation játékaiddal? A RetroPie operációs rendszerrel (amely a Raspberry Pi OS-re épül) egy komplett retro játékkonzolt építhetsz. Csak másold fel a ROM-okat (a játékok digitális változatait), csatlakoztass egy USB-s gamepadet, és máris indulhat a nosztalgia. Hatalmas játékkönyvtárak érhetők el, és a beállítása is viszonylag egyszerű.

4. Kis méretű webszerver vagy otthoni felhő

Szeretnél otthoni webszervert futtatni, hogy tesztelhesd a weboldalaidat, vagy egy saját felhőt létrehozni a fájljaidnak? A Raspberry Pi ideális erre a célra! Telepíthetsz rá Apache vagy Nginx webszervert, PHP-t és MySQL-t (a klasszikus LAMP/LEMP stack), vagy akár Nextcloud-ot, hogy saját, privát felhőtárolót hozz létre, függetlenül a nagy szolgáltatóktól.

Tippek a sikeres Raspberry Pi projektekhez

A lelkesedés fontos, de néhány tipp segíthet elkerülni a buktatókat és biztosítani a projekt sikerét:

  • Kezdj kicsiben és egyszerűen: Ne akard azonnal megépíteni a Starship Enterprise-t. Kezdj egy egyszerű projekttel, értsd meg az alapokat, és fokozatosan haladj a komplexebb feladatok felé. Az első sikerek motivációt adnak!
  • Használd az online forrásokat: A Raspberry Pi közösség hatalmas. Rengeteg fórum (pl. a Raspberry Pi hivatalos fóruma, Reddit csoportok), YouTube videó és blogbejegyzés érhető el. Ha elakadsz, szinte biztos, hogy valaki már találkozott hasonló problémával, és megosztotta a megoldást. A Stack Exchange és a GitHub is aranybánya lehet.
  • Rendszeres biztonsági mentés: Mielőtt nagyobb változtatásokat hajtanál végre, vagy időről időre amúgy is, készíts biztonsági mentést az SD kártyád tartalmáról. Az Imager programmal visszafelé is lehetséges az SD kártya tartalmának lementése egy képfájlba. Ez megmentheti a napot, ha valami elromlik.
  • Légy türelmes és kitartó: Lesznek pillanatok, amikor úgy érzed, semmi sem működik, és feladnád. Ez normális. Ne add fel! Nézz utána, kérdezz a közösségtől, próbálj más megközelítést. A hibakeresés (debugging) a folyamat része, és rengeteget tanulsz belőle.
  • Dokumentáld a munkádat: Készíts jegyzeteket a lépésekről, a felhasznált parancsokról és a megoldásokról. Ez segít a későbbi visszakeresésben, és akár másoknak is segíthetsz vele.
  • Ismerd meg a hardvert: Ne félj megnézni a Raspberry Pi fizikai felépítését. Ismerkedj meg a GPIO pinekkel, a csatlakozókkal. Ez segít megérteni, hogyan működik, és hogyan tudsz hozzá perifériákat csatlakoztatni.

Hova tovább?

Miután magabiztosan mozogsz a Raspberry Pi világában, és elkészítetted az első sikeres projektjeidet, rengeteg lehetőség nyílik meg előtted:

  • Python programozás: A Python a Raspberry Pi hivatalos nyelve, és ideális a hardverrel való interakcióhoz, szenzorok kezeléséhez, adatgyűjtéshez. Rengeteg online kurzus és könyv segít az elindulásban.
  • Elektronikai alapismeretek: Merülj el a GPIO pinek mélyebb világában! Tanulj az ellenállásokról, LED-ekről, relékről, és építs összetettebb áramköröket.
  • Hálózatépítés és biztonság: Használd a Pi-t hálózati megfigyelésre, tűzfalnak, VPN szervernek vagy akár otthoni routernek.
  • Mesterséges intelligencia és gépi tanulás: A nagyobb teljesítményű Pi modelleken már egyszerűbb AI/ML projektek is futtathatók, például tárgyfelismerés kamerával.

Összegzés

A Raspberry Pi egy fantasztikus eszköz a digitális alkotás, a programozás és az elektronika világába való belépéshez. Ne ijedj meg az elején felmerülő kihívásoktól; a tanulási görbe meredek lehet, de a közösség, a rengeteg online forrás és a Pi rendkívüli sokoldalúsága minden nehézségen átsegít. Kezdj egy egyszerű ötlettel, kövesd az útmutatókat, és hamarosan te is büszkén mutathatod be az első saját, sikeres Raspberry Pi projektedet. Jó szórakozást és sok sikert a kísérletezéshez!

Leave a Reply

Az e-mail címet nem tesszük közzé. A kötelező mezőket * karakterrel jelöltük